WebJul 28, 2024 · The Rolfe Family. John Rolfe arrived in Jamestown in June 1610 aboard the third supply ship sent to Jamestown. Rolfe married the legendary Pocahontas. They had one son, Thomas Rolfe. There are many Americans that can trace their family names back to John Rolfe and Pocahontas. Among them are Bolling, Gay, Perkins, and Morenus. This index is from an unpublished manuscript compiled about 1925 by the missionary Rev. Henry James Fletcher (1868-1933). In its original form it was 987 pages long, a vast index of Māori names referred to in books and journals, including the names of boundaries, Māori individuals, canoes, trees, landmarks and geographical … how do you join the fbi https://webhipercenter.com
